Frequently Asked Questions For Minnow Tackle

Minnow tackle is versatile and can be effective for catching a variety of fish species, including bass, trout, walleye, and pike. The realistic movement and appearance of minnow lures attract predatory fish, making them a popular choice among anglers. Depending on the water conditions and fish behavior, different styles of minnow tackle can be used to target specific species.

Minnow tackle is typically made from durable materials such as plastic, metal, and wood. These materials are chosen for their ability to withstand the rigors of fishing while providing realistic action in the water. Additionally, some minnow lures may feature reflective finishes or sound-producing elements to enhance their effectiveness in attracting fish.

The size of minnow tackle can significantly impact fishing success, as different fish species may prefer different sizes of bait. Smaller minnows are often effective for targeting panfish and smaller species, while larger minnows can attract bigger predatory fish. It's important to match the size of the minnow tackle to the type of fish you are targeting and the local forage available in the water.

Minnow tackle offers several advantages, including a lifelike appearance and action that mimics natural baitfish. This realism can trigger predatory instincts in fish, leading to more strikes. Additionally, minnow lures can be fished in various conditions and techniques, making them adaptable for different fishing environments and styles.

The best time to use minnow tackle often depends on the season and the specific fish species you are targeting. Generally, early morning and late evening are prime times for fishing with minnow lures, as fish are more active during these periods. Additionally, during spawning seasons or when fish are feeding heavily, minnow tackle can be particularly effective.
